Chicken Cordon Bleu Casserole

This chicken cordon bleu casserole has all of the flavors of the classic dish in a delicious casserole. Tender chicken and ham are topped with a creamy sauce and buttery bread crumbs. This easy weeknight dinner is always a hit with the whole family!

Ingredients

  • 4-6 Cups Cooked Chicken Breast- cubed or shredded
  • 2 Cup Diced Ham
  • ½ Cup Sour Cream
  • 2 Cups Grated Swiss Cheese one 8oz brick
  • 1 Tbsp Dijon Mustard
  • 1 Cup Panko Breadcrumbs
  • 4 Tbsp Flour
  • 2 Cups Milk
  • ¼ Cup Shredded Parmesan Cheese
  • 6 Tbsp Butter
  • ½ tsp Garlic Powder

Instructions

  • Preheat the oven to 350 and grease a 9x13 baking dish with butter or non-stick cooking spray
  • First make the cream sauce
  • Place 4 tablespoons of butter in a medium saucepan. Melt butter over medium-high heat.
  • Whisk in 4 flour and continue cooking for about 2 minutes or until the flour mixture is bubbling and starting to turn a golden brown.
  • Add in milk 1/2 cup at a time whisking between each addition until all of the milk has been incorporated.
  • Add in garlic powder, sour cream, salt and mustard, stir to mix well.
  • Turn down the heat to low and simmer for about 5 minutes.
  • Remove from the heat and add in shredded swiss, and parmesan cheese.
  • Stir until the cheese is melted and well incorporated.
  • Spread the cooked chicken in an even layer on the bottom of the prepared baking dish.
  • Evenly sprinkle the chopped ham across the chicken.
  • Pour the cheese sauce mixture evenly over the ham and chicken.
  • Melt remaining 2 tablespoons of butter.
  • In a medium bowl combine the bread crumbs and melted butter, mixing well.
  • Sprinkle the bread crumbs evenly across the top of the cheese sauce.
  • Place in your preheated oven and bake for 30-35 minutes until bubbly.
  • Increase the oven temperature to 425 and continue baking for another 10-15 minutes or until bread crumbs are a nice golden brown.
